DESCRIPTION
Axle shaft transfer power from transaxle to driving wheels.
All axle shafts consist of a shaft and flexible Constant Velocity (CV)
joint at each end. Inner CV joint is splined or bolted to transaxle.
Outer CV joint is splined to hub assembly and secured by axle shaft
nut.
The inner and outer CV joints are enclosed by a CV joint
boot. The boot maintains lubrication in the joint and prevents
contamination from entering the joint. Boots must be replaced when
signs of leakage or cracks are present. The Inner CV joint can be
repair without replacing assembly. The outer CV joint must be replace
as an assembly.
There are 3 different types of axle shaft CV joints. The
Double Offset Joint (DOJ). The Brifield Joint (BJ) and the Tripod
Joint (TJ), (sometimes referred as tripod).
TROUBLE SHOOTING
TROUBLE SHOOTING CHART TABLE
□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□□
Condition Possible Cause
Grease Leaks ............................... CV boot torn or cracked
Clicking Noise on Cornering ....................... Damaged Outer CV
Clunk Noise on Acceleration ....................... Damaged Inner CV
Vibration or Shudder on Acceleration .. Sticking, damaged or worn CV
Misalignment or spring height
